Auction House | Christie's -- from catalog: Mr. Christie | Sale Location | [No.125] Pall Mall, London, England, UK | Seller(s) | from catalog: Recently Consigned from Paris; [and] a Foreign Nobleman from auctioneer's copy: John Woollett; Peter Delcour; etc. | Lugt Number | 8656 | No. of Painting Lots | 157 | Notes | The first part of this two-day sale was held immediately before the preceding sale (no.1261) but has been placed second in the sequence because it continued through the next day. The contents were paintings and a collection of antique gems, the latter consigned by a "foreign nobleman" who is identified by the auctioneer's (CL) copy as the Marquis de Salinas. The paintings, supposedly just consigned from Paris, belonged to a wide variety of individuals, many of whom were dealers. The largest group of paintings came from John Woollett, while smaller numbers were consigned by Peter Delcour and Henry Parr. With few exceptions the prices remained low. The highest price, £31.10, was paid by Ld. Yarmouth for a Portrait of an Old Lady by Victors. (B.
